Embodiment 1
[0012] Embodiment 1: with reference to attached figure 1 and 2 . The speed control module 2 of the brushed DC tubular motor consists of an amplifier circuit, a voltage follower circuit, a signal input terminal of the discharge circuit, and an integrated module of the discharge circuit. The integrated module is provided with a power input pin, a sampling signal input pin and a power output pin, and the sampling signal The input pin is the signal input terminal of the amplifier circuit in the integrated module, the signal output terminal of the amplifier circuit is connected to the signal input terminal of the voltage follower circuit, the signal output terminal of the voltage follower circuit is connected to the signal input terminal of the discharge circuit, and the signal output terminal of the discharge circuit is integrated Module power output pin. Embodiment 1-1
[0013] Embodiment 1-1: On the basis of Embodiment 1, a resistor (discharge resistor) is connected in series between the output end of the control loop in the brushed DC tubular motor control module and the negative pole of the power supply to form a discharge circuit when the motor generates power .
[0014] The brushed DC tubular motor speed control module 2 can be composed of discrete components, or it can be composed of a single-chip microcomputer module and an auxiliary circuit. No matter which circuit is composed, the principle of its composition is the same as that of this application, so it will not be described here.
Embodiment 2
[0015] Embodiment 2: refer to the attached figure 2 and 3 . On the basis of Embodiment 1, the motor speed control circuit composed of a brushed DC tubular motor speed control module includes a brushed DC tubular motor, a motor power supply input terminal 1 and a brushed DC tubular motor speed control module 2 power supply The input pin is connected, the power output pin of the brushed DC tubular motor speed control module 2 is connected to the power supply terminal of the motor 3 and supplies power to the brushed DC tubular motor, and a sampling circuit 4 is connected to both ends of the brushed DC tubular motor 3 to collect the two motor The terminal voltage and the collected voltage signal are input to the sampling signal input pin of the brushed DC tubular motor speed control module 2.
